Goodwill announces veteran events

South Bend-based Goodwill Industries of Michiana is hosting six military veteran Stand Down events across the Region.

Events will take place in St. Joseph, Elkhart, Marshall, Kosciusko, Porter and La Porte Counties.

Goodwill’s Veteran’s Resource Network connects service members, veterans, their families and their caregivers to community resources. The community programs provide support to homeless, at-risk and unemployed veterans. Events offer food, clothing, medical care, mental health resources and job counseling.

“Through the generosity of our community – including those who shop at and donate to Goodwill – we can continue to empower veterans with critical resources to build brighter futures,” said Jill Powers, Goodwill’s Veterans Resource Network manager, in a press release. “We are thrilled to be hosting six Stand Downs this year, to connect more veterans and their families with the support they need.”

The 2025 Stand Down schedule includes:

  • May 17: Kosciusko County, Grace College Gordon Health & Wellness Center, 100 Publishers Dr., Winona Lake
  • June 21: Elkhart County, Oxbow Park, 23033 C.R. 45, Goshen
  • July 12: St. Joseph County, Century Center, 120 S. Dr. M.L.K. Blvd., South Bend
  • August 23: La Porte County, La Porte Civic Auditorium, 1001 Ridge St., La Porte
  • September 27: Porter County, American Legion Post 502, 4290 C.R. 750 N, Valparaiso
  • October 25: Marshall County, Autopark Sports Complex, 2923 Vanvactor Dr., Plymouth

Goodwill Industries of Michiana serves 16 Indiana counties. It operates 24 retail locations, along with charter high schools for adults and a technical training academy. Goodwill Industries of Michiana also offers a maternal-child health program and workforce development programs.
